A Focus Group Discussion (FGD) is a method for collecting qualitative data that gathers community individuals together to discuss a specific topic. Focus groups are group discussions conducted with the participation of 7 to 12 people to capture their experiences and views regarding specific issues closely related to research question (s). A focus group is a primary research method where the researcher selects a group of customers to interview. Its purpose is to gather data on people's perceptions ...A focus group is a semi-structured interview conducted with 6–10 participants led by a moderator. They are a well-established tool in market research, particularly in assessing the demand for a new product or service. A focus group interview is a method of research involving a small group of people who are interviewed on a subject of interest to the researcher. The interview results in a wealth of data that can be applied in many different ways. However, there are also some pitfalls to the focus group interview that need ...

Ideal focus group interviews take place in a neutral setting, under a controlled environment. focus group, gathering of a small number of individuals who share common interests in specific issues or events and who are asked to take part in an interactive discussion. Bank profits in Europe likely reached their highest …Focus group interviews are interviews you conduct with a group of participants to collect a variety of information. These interviews can be as small as four participants and sometimes as large as ten, but I would recommend keeping a focus group interview between four and eight participants.
